Laya小游戏开发环境搭建步骤详解
随着移动互联网的快速发展,小游戏行业逐渐成为热门领域。Laya小游戏开发环境以其高性能、易上手的特点,受到了广大开发者的青睐。那么,如何搭建Laya小游戏开发环境呢?本文将为您详细解析搭建步骤。
一、准备工作
在搭建Laya小游戏开发环境之前,您需要准备以下工具:
- 操作系统:Windows、macOS或Linux
- Java环境:LayaAir引擎基于Java开发,因此需要安装Java运行环境。建议安装Java 8或更高版本。
- Node.js环境:用于下载和运行LayaAir引擎。
- 编辑器:推荐使用Visual Studio Code、Sublime Text等支持代码高亮、智能提示的编辑器。
二、搭建步骤
安装Node.js:访问Node.js官网(https://nodejs.org/),下载并安装适合您操作系统的版本。安装完成后,打开命令行窗口,输入
node -v
和npm -v
,确认安装成功。安装LayaAir引擎:在命令行窗口中,执行以下命令下载LayaAir引擎:
npm install -g layaair
- 创建项目:在命令行窗口中,切换到您想要创建项目的目录,执行以下命令创建项目:
layaair create mygame
其中,mygame
是项目名称,您可以根据需要修改。
- 进入项目目录:进入创建的项目目录:
cd mygame
- 启动编辑器:打开您选择的编辑器,打开项目目录中的
src
文件夹,开始编写代码。
三、案例分析
以一个简单的弹球游戏为例,展示如何使用LayaAir引擎开发小游戏。
- 创建游戏场景:在
src
文件夹中创建一个名为GameScene.js
的文件,并编写以下代码:
import { Laya } from "Laya";
import { Sprite } from "laya/display/Sprite";
import { Event } from "laya/events/Event";
export class GameScene {
constructor() {
Laya.init(800, 600); // 设置游戏画布大小
this.ball = new Sprite(); // 创建一个Sprite对象
this.ball.graphics.circle(0, 0, 20, "#ff7f50"); // 绘制一个圆形
this.ball.pos(400, 300); // 设置球的位置
Laya.stage.addChild(this.ball); // 将球添加到场景中
this.ball.on(Event.MOUSE_DOWN, this, this.onMouseDown);
}
onMouseDown() {
this.ball.on(Event.MOUSE_DOWN, this, this.onMouseDown);
this.ball.on(Event.MOUSE_UP, this, this.onMouseUp);
this.ball.on(Event.MOUSE_MOVE, this, this.onMouseMove);
}
onMouseUp() {
this.ball.off(Event.MOUSE_DOWN, this, this.onMouseDown);
this.ball.off(Event.MOUSE_UP, this, this.onMouseUp);
this.ball.off(Event.MOUSE_MOVE, this, this.onMouseMove);
this.ball.startMove(400, 300, 200, 100, 1000);
}
onMouseMove(e) {
this.ball.pos(e.stageX, e.stageY);
}
}
new GameScene();
- 运行游戏:在命令行窗口中,执行以下命令运行游戏:
layaair run
运行成功后,您将看到一个弹球游戏在浏览器中运行。
通过以上步骤,您已经成功搭建了Laya小游戏开发环境,并创建了一个简单的弹球游戏。接下来,您可以继续学习LayaAir引擎的相关知识,开发更多有趣的小游戏。
猜你喜欢:跨境电商网络怎么解决